Mantua railway station
Mantua Railway Station is the main station of the Comune of Mantua in the Region of Lombardy, northern Italy. The station, situated at Piazza Don Leone and northwest of the city centre, was opened in 1873.| Tap on a place to explore it |

Palazzo d’Arco
Photo: RicciSpeziari, CC BY-SA 3.0.
The Palazzo D'Arco is a Neoclassical-style palace located on Piazza Carlo D'Arco #4 in Mantua, region of Lombardy, Italy. The palace houses the Museo di Palazzo d'Arco, which displays the furnishings and artwork collected by the Duke D'Arco. Palazzo d’Arco is situated 500 metres northeast of Mantua railway station.
